It’s clear that Raptors fandom extends far beyond the city limits of Toronto.

Last night, fans all across Canada flocked to their nearest Jurassic Park to partake in game screenings and cheering on the country’s NBA team.

A rough third quarter saw the Golden State Warriors take the lead 18-0, leading the Raptors to kick it into high gear.

With a mighty fight in quarter four, the game ended 109-104 for Golden State, tying the series.

Game 3 will be on Wednesday night at 9 pm ET / 6 pm PT.

Here’s a look at the massive numbers of fans that gathered at their own Jurassic Parks to watch last night’s performance, as the Raptors tweeted, “from coast to coast.”

Sadly, the west coast was missing from the celebrations after Vancouver cancelled their viewing party. Still, from cities across the GTA to Halifax to Saskatoon, the country was (mostly) painted Raptors Red.
